Iron will come mainly in two varieties: ferrous (dissolved) and ferric (particulate). The oxidation procedure converts ferrous iron into ferric iron, which considerably impacts your filtration program's capacity to clear away iron from drinking water.

When you've got ferrous iron as part of your drinking water, it truly is soluble and invisible until it oxidizes to form ferric iron. after ferric iron is shaped, it precipitates out in the drinking water, which will allow your filtration process to lure these greater particles.

basically, oxidation can make it probable for your personal filtration device to seize iron that may normally continue to be dissolved instead of be taken out. If the method is designed to deal with iron, the oxidation course of action occurs using numerous procedures, including aeration, chemical oxidation, or catalytic oxidation.

Aeration has become the easiest and mostly applied methods for iron oxidation. In this method, air is launched in the water, enabling ferrous ions to respond with oxygen. This response converts ferrous iron to ferric iron correctly.

If you opt for an aeration technique in your house, you are going to discover that it not merely can help with iron removing but may enhance the overall aesthetic excellent with the h2o. nonetheless, make sure right maintenance is placed on preserve the aeration procedure performing optimally.

Chemical oxidation may additionally be an choice for you. chemical compounds like chlorine or potassium permanganate can explicitly focus on dissolved iron and change it to your stable variety that could be filtered out. This solution could be particularly successful in additional severe water ailments in which large quantities of iron are present.

When employing this method, it is actually imperative to control the dosing properly to stop above-oxidation, which often can introduce other undesirable byproducts into your drinking water.

In addition to aeration and chemical procedure, catalytic oxidation techniques have gotten progressively well-known. They use Exclusive media that facilitate the oxidation of iron with no need For added substances or aeration products.

These systems could be extremely efficient and will have to have much less routine maintenance than read more standard versions, making them a protracted-time period financial investment for you.
